The Pan-Livery Initiative was established in 2017 to get a better understanding of the nature and scale of Livery giving and to develop a shared philanthropic endeavour. It has just published the results of its third survey, based on a period heavily impacted by the Covid pandemic. Despite those challenging times, aggregate giving by Livery Companies rose to £75m. The report also identified the amount of pro bono work which takes place, amounting to a massive 143,500 hours a year. This includes the professional pro bono support provided by WCIT members, as well as volunteer roles such as as charity trustees and school governors.
